Hurriyat Conference Chairman Criticizes Authorities for Restricting Religious Rights Srinagar, 11 April 2015: A Controversial Move Sparks Outrage Mirwaiz Umar Farooq, the Hurriyat Conference chairman and Kashmir’s chief cleric, was placed under house arrest on Friday, preventing him from delivering his weekly sermon and offering congregational prayers at the historic Jamia Masjid in Srinagar. The move has drawn sharp criticism from Mirwaiz and religious organizations, who view it as a violation of fundamental religious rights.
